    1. Taper Fade Cut

    Taper Fade Cut
    Taper Fade Cut

    The taper fade cut gives boys a clean and stylish look that feels modern without trying too hard. The gradual fade around the ears creates a smooth shape while the slightly longer top adds texture and movement.

    This haircut looks sharp from every angle and works especially well for boys who want something simple but fashionable. It blends classic barber details with a relaxed finish that fits school days, sports activities, and casual weekends perfectly.

    This haircut is easy to maintain because the shorter sides grow out neatly over time. A trim every three weeks helps keep the fade fresh and balanced.

    Light styling cream can add texture to the top without making the hair stiff or greasy. The taper fade works well for straight, wavy, and thick hair types, making it one of the safest choices for boys who want a haircut that always stays in style.

    2. Textured Crop

    Textured Crop
    Textured Crop

    The textured crop is a stylish short haircut that gives hair a fuller and more relaxed appearance. The short layers on top create natural movement while the faded sides keep the haircut neat and modern.

    This style works great for boys who like messy hairstyles with a cool edge. The cropped fringe also frames the face nicely and helps the haircut stand out without looking too dramatic or difficult to manage.

    A textured crop stays looking fresh with regular trims every few weeks to maintain the layered shape. Matte clay or lightweight styling cream can help bring out texture while keeping the hair soft and natural.

    This haircut suits thick hair especially well because the layers remove extra weight. Boys with oval, round, or square face shapes often look great with this easy and fashionable haircut choice.

    3. Stylish Buzz Cut with Hard Part

    Stylish Buzz Cut with Hard Part
    Stylish Buzz Cut with Hard Part

    The stylish buzz cut with a hard part gives a bold and clean appearance that always looks fresh. The closely trimmed hair creates a sharp shape while the shaved hard part adds extra detail and personality. This haircut feels sporty, modern, and confident without needing heavy styling products. It is a great option for boys who prefer low-maintenance haircuts but still want something that catches attention in a simple and stylish way.

    This haircut is one of the easiest styles to maintain because it requires very little daily effort. A quick trim every two or three weeks helps keep the buzz length even and the hard part visible. It works especially well for active boys who play sports or spend lots of time outdoors. The clean shape also suits many face types and gives thick or coarse hair a very sharp finish.

    4. French Crop with Fade

    French Crop with Fade
    French Crop with Fade

    The French crop with fade mixes a short textured top with clean faded sides for a modern and stylish appearance. The cropped fringe gives the haircut a fashionable shape while the fade keeps everything sharp around the edges.

    This haircut feels trendy but still timeless, which makes it popular for boys who want a fashionable look without needing long hair. The balance between texture and structure gives this haircut strong visual appeal from every angle.

    The French crop is simple to style because the short top naturally falls into place with little effort. Small amounts of matte paste can add extra definition if needed. Trimming the fade every few weeks keeps the haircut looking clean and polished.

    This style works especially well for thick hair and straight textures, though wavy hair can also create a softer and more relaxed finish that looks very modern.

    5. Short Pompadour Fade

    Short Pompadour Fade
    Short Pompadour Fade

    The short pompadour fade gives boys a stylish haircut with noticeable volume and shape on top. The hair is brushed upward and slightly back while the faded sides keep the overall style neat and balanced. This haircut creates a polished appearance that feels both modern and classic at the same time.

    The extra height on top also helps add confidence and makes the haircut stand out in a clean and fashionable way.

    This hairstyle needs a little styling each morning to keep the lifted shape looking smooth and controlled. Blow drying the front section lightly can help create volume without making the hair stiff. Regular trims help maintain the fade and prevent the top from becoming too heavy.

    The short pompadour fade works best for boys with thick or straight hair who enjoy hairstyles with extra shape and texture.

    6. Caesar Cut

    Caesar Cut
    Caesar Cut

    The Caesar cut is a timeless short hairstyle with a straight fringe and evenly trimmed top. This haircut creates a clean and balanced shape that works well for school, sports, and daily activities.

    The short fringe adds structure while the faded or tapered sides keep the haircut modern. Boys who prefer simple hairstyles often choose the Caesar cut because it looks stylish without needing much styling effort or complicated maintenance.

    This haircut stays looking fresh with trims every few weeks to maintain the fringe and short sides. A small amount of styling cream can help control the top while keeping the hair soft and natural. The Caesar cut suits boys with straight or slightly wavy hair and works especially well for oval and square face shapes. Its simple structure makes it a reliable haircut that never looks outdated.

    11. Flat Top

    Flat Top
    Flat Top

    The flat top is a classic haircut that continues to look bold and stylish even today. The hair on top is shaped upward into a flat and structured surface while the sides stay short and clean.

    This haircut creates a strong and noticeable silhouette that instantly stands out. It gives boys a confident and retro-inspired appearance while still feeling modern enough for current grooming trends and fashion styles.

    Maintaining a flat top requires regular barber visits because the sharp shape needs clean trimming to stay balanced. Using a sponge brush or light styling product can help keep the top standing neatly throughout the day.

    This haircut works especially well for coarse and textured hair because the natural thickness supports the flat shape. Boys who enjoy strong and eye-catching hairstyles often choose this timeless barber classic.

    12. Curly Top with Low Fade

    Curly Top with Low Fade
    Curly Top with Low Fade

    The curly top with low fade gives boys a stylish haircut that highlights natural curls while keeping the sides clean and modern. The curls on top create texture and volume while the low fade blends smoothly around the ears and neckline. This hairstyle feels relaxed, youthful, and full of personality.

    The balance between natural curls and sharp faded edges gives the haircut a fashionable appearance that works well in every season.

    This haircut looks best when curls stay hydrated and soft with curl cream or lightweight leave-in conditioner. Regular trims help control extra bulk while keeping the fade sharp and clean.

    Boys with naturally curly or wavy hair benefit most from this style because it allows their texture to stand out naturally. It is a great choice for boys who want a haircut that feels modern without needing heavy styling every day.

    17. Mini Afro Fade

    Mini Afro Fade
    Mini Afro Fade

    The mini afro fade gives boys a stylish haircut that celebrates natural texture while keeping the sides neat and modern. The rounded afro shape on top creates volume and personality while the faded edges add a clean and polished finish.

    This hairstyle feels relaxed, expressive, and fashionable without looking overly styled. The balance between natural curls and sharp barber details makes the haircut stand out in a confident and timeless way.

    This haircut stays healthy and defined with regular moisturizing products that keep curls soft and hydrated. Trimming the fade every few weeks helps maintain the clean shape and prevents uneven growth around the edges.

    The mini afro fade works best for naturally coiled or textured hair because the shape highlights natural volume beautifully. Boys who enjoy hairstyles with texture and individuality often choose this modern and stylish haircut option.

    21. Edgar Cut Fade

    Edgar Cut Fade
    Edgar Cut Fade

    The Edgar cut fade gives boys a bold and trendy hairstyle with a sharp straight fringe and clean faded sides. The structured front creates a strong shape while the fade keeps the haircut neat and balanced around the edges.

    This haircut has become very popular with younger teens because it feels fresh, sporty, and full of attitude. The clean outline and textured top help the haircut stand out easily in both casual and streetwear fashion styles.

    This haircut looks best with regular trims because the blunt fringe and fade need clean lines to stay sharp. Matte styling cream can help add texture while keeping the top natural and flexible throughout the day.

    The Edgar cut fade works especially well for thick and straight hair because the texture helps hold the shape better. Boys who enjoy trendy barber styles and TikTok-inspired haircuts often choose this bold modern look.

    22. Short Broccoli Cut

    Short Broccoli Cut
    Short Broccoli Cut

    The short broccoli cut gives boys a trendy hairstyle with fluffy texture on top and shorter faded sides around the head. The soft curls and layered volume create a relaxed appearance that feels youthful and stylish without looking overly polished.

    This haircut became very popular because it combines messy texture with clean barber details. The fuller top helps add movement and gives the hairstyle a cool casual shape that photographs very well.

    This haircut stays looking fresh with curl cream or lightweight mousse that helps keep the top soft and defined throughout the day. Trimming the faded sides every few weeks keeps the haircut balanced while maintaining the fluffy volume on top.

    The short broccoli cut works best for naturally wavy or curly hair textures because the shape depends on natural movement and fullness. Boys who enjoy relaxed Gen Z hairstyles often choose this modern textured haircut.
